通过javax.imageio.ImageIO类中的read()函数读取的图片,存放在类java.awt.image.BufferedImage类中。调用BufferedImage类中的getWidth()和getHeight()获取图片的宽度大小和高度大小。

import java.awt.image.BufferedImage;

import java.io.File;

import java.io.IOException;

import javax.imageio.ImageIO;

import com.Sunday.TankWar.configure.TankWarConfigure;

public class ImageInformation {

public static void main(String[] args) throws IOException {

String imageName = "home.jpg";

BufferedImage image = ImageIO.read(new File(TankWarConfigure.imagePath + imageName));

System.out.println("Width: " + image.getWidth());

System.out.println("Height: " + image.getHeight());

}

}

积跬步,聚小流------java获取图片的尺寸

在一篇文章中获取到通过例如以下两种方式进行获取: 1.使用ImageReader进行获取: 2.使用BufferedImage进行获取: 而且经过验证ImageReader进行操作的耗时远远低于Buf ...

j

java 图片宽高_[Java]获取图片高和宽相关推荐

  1. 实现图片中文的识别和获取图片上文字的坐标(java实现)

    实现图片中文的识别和获取图片上文字的坐标(java实现)            现在利用python来进行图片的文字识别较为普遍,但是如果我们利用常用的家庭电脑来识别,需要的时间比较长,达到20~30 ...

  2. 如何在Python中获取图片分辨率?——Python实现获取图片分辨率的代码及详解。

    如何在Python中获取图片分辨率?--Python实现获取图片分辨率的代码及详解. 在进行图片处理或者图片分析的时候,获取图片的分辨率信息是必不可少的.Python提供了许多库可以方便地获取图片的分 ...

  3. python 通过图片(原图)精确获取图片拍摄的位置

    想要悄悄的获取某人的位置,只需通过拍摄的照片,就能可以实现. 此方法需要用到识别图片元数据的库. pip3 install exifread 1. 粗获取 获取拍摄照片的经纬度,时间,设备信息.这里使 ...

  4. Unity for IOS 加载手机相册图片以及打开相机拍照获取图片

    Unity for IOS 加载手机相册图片以及打开相机拍照获取图片 最近想做一个使用unity for IOS获取手机图片的功能,所以就研究了一下 这里我们需要创建两个objective-c文件,最 ...

  5. php 获取图片的宽高,JS怎么获取图片当前宽高

    JS获取图片当前的宽高,我们可以使用JavaScript clientWidth和clientHeight属性来实现获取.clientWidth.clientHeight属性表示获取图像的当前宽度和高 ...

  6. java 移动页面中的图片上传_移动端图片操作——上传

    上传我们一般都是用"input[type=file]"控件.当你用此控件时,你就授权了网页和服务器访问对应的文件,就可以得到File对象. 友情提示在,在Android手机webv ...

  7. java获取图片rgb值_Java 之 获取图片主色调

    public classHslTest {/*** 获取图片主色调的rgb值 *@parampath *@return*@throwsException*/ public static RGB get ...

  8. java扫描包下类_实现获取扫描指定包路径下的jar文件或class文件JarPojoHandler类示例代码...

    通过JarPojoHandler类实现了扫描指定路径下如何获取所有的JAR包或class文件,可以对特定class对象文件筛选过滤等,具体代码如下所示import java.io.File;@b@im ...

  9. java枚举类型特点_必须了解的高阶JAVA枚举特性!

    免费资源网,https://freexyz.cn/ JAVA枚举,比你想象中还要有用! 我经常发现自己在Java中使用枚举来表示某个对象的一组潜在值. 在编译时确定类型可以具有什么值的能力是一种强大的 ...

最新文章

  1. msicuu.exe (msizap.exe),程序的作用
  2. 024_html列表
  3. Spring Cloud【Finchley】-15 查看Zuul的路由端点和过滤器
  4. SQLSever触发器建立
  5. Android仿QQ5.0侧滑菜单ResideMenu的使用和源码分析
  6. java 多线程 交替_java 多线程–线程交替
  7. 非线性回归模型(part2)--支持向量机
  8. layui表单的ajax联动,layui的select联动实现代码
  9. cdr你的产品已禁用_Coreldraw提示已安装另一版本导致安装失败的解决办法
  10. JavaWeb:Tomcat、Servlet
  11. 洗衣机也时尚?UDE展上你不能错过的家电好物!
  12. 【云原生】SpringCloud系列之服务调用OpenFeign(日志配置、异常解码器、更改负载均衡策略、替换默认通信组件等)
  13. 有哪些计算机语言可以爬虫,爬虫是干嘛的?用什么语言学爬虫好?
  14. 度秘语音引擎app_「资源」9个(实时)语音转文字APP分享(推荐收藏)
  15. Android项目实战--手机卫士
  16. bios设置网卡启动来恢复网络正常使用的方法图文教程
  17. 如何在macbook上制作MP3同步歌词
  18. serenade打开smith圆图进行阻抗匹配辅助
  19. python报错输出到日志_Python下的异常处理及错误日志记录
  20. CSS-Day03-CSS样式-字体

热门文章

  1. tensorflow tf.tile 使用教程·
  2. 常见电路结构分析四:plc控制系统与其他控制系统的比较
  3. Springboot毕设项目博物馆参观预约管理系统gkb2s(java+VUE+Mybatis+Maven+Mysql)
  4. 【小安翻唱】启程去明天——oblivious
  5. KMP算法图文详解(为什么是next[0]=-1、next[j]=k和k=next[k])
  6. glog使用与说明(转载)
  7. 什么是JAVA中的强制类型转换
  8. BGA焊接可靠性评价指引,为产品质量保驾护航
  9. 怎么搜索到最新最全的热点新闻资讯呢?有这四个工具就够了
  10. 浪潮IPBS9505S短接线刷固件(附教程)